About K. Laxma Reddy

K. Laxma Reddy is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Molecular Biology and Pharmacology, having authored 34 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(17 papers), Synthesis and pharmacology of benzodiazepine derivatives (15 papers) and Cancer therapeutics and mechanisms (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Organic Chemistry (1.4k citations), Inorganic Chemistry (213 citations) and Process Chemistry and Technology (31 citations). K. Laxma Reddy has collaborated with scholars based in India and United States. Frequent co-authors include K. Barry Sharpless, Joachim Rudolph, Jay P. Chiang, A. Srinivasa Rao, V. Devaiah, A. V. R. RAO, Ahmed Kamal, Nagula Shankaraiah, Mukund K. Gurjar and G. Suresh Kumar Reddy. Their work appears in journals such as Chemical Reviews,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Tetrahedron Letters.
